Steps to Get a Medical Coding Job in Canada
1. Research the Job Market
Before embarking on your journey, it is essential to understand the job market in Canada. Provinces such as Ontario, Alberta, and British Columbia are leading the way in healthcare demand, including a robust need for medical coders. By familiarizing yourself with these geographical areas, you can tailor your job search more effectively.
2. Understand Educational Requirements
Educational background plays a crucial role in securing a medical coding job in Canada. A degree in health information management or a related field is highly preferred. Ensure that your academic credentials meet the standards expected by Canadian employers.

4. Check Provincial Requirements
Different provinces and territories in Canada may have specific requirements or preferred certifications. It is essential to research these local regulations and ensure that your certifications align with the local healthcare landscape.
5. Gain Relevant Experience
If possible, gain experience in medical coding or related fields in India. This experience can significantly enhance your resume and make you a more competitive candidate. Practical experience is highly valued, especially in a field like medical coding where hands-on experience can make a substantial difference.
6. Build Your Network
Connecting with professionals in the Canadian healthcare system through platforms like LinkedIn can provide valuable insights into the job market and industry trends. Join relevant groups or forums to stay informed about job openings and career opportunities.
7. Utilize Job Search Websites
Utilize job search websites such as Indeed and Glassdoor to find openings in Canada. Tailor your resume and cover letter to highlight your skills and qualifications. Tailoring your applications specifically to the Canadian market can help you stand out to potential employers.
8. Prepare for the Work Visa
Research the visa requirements for working in Canada. You may need a job offer to apply for a work visa, so be prepared to secure one early in your job search. Understanding the process and requirements can save you time and reduce the stress associated with the transition.
9. Prepare for Interviews
Be ready to discuss your coding skills, knowledge of Canadian healthcare regulations, and any specific coding systems used in Canada, such as ICD-10-CA. Demonstrating your familiarity with the local regulatory environment can make a significant positive impression on potential employers.
Is CPC Certification Accepted in Canada?
Yes, the CPC certification is accepted in Canada and is recognized by many employers. However, having additional certifications that are more aligned with Canadian standards, such as CCS or CHDA, can enhance your job prospects. Employers often look for candidates who understand the Canadian healthcare system and coding guidelines.
